376. Vain are the hopes the sons of men

1 Vain are the hopes the sons of men
On their own works have built;
Their hearts, by nature, all unclean,
And all their actions, guilt.

2 Let Jew and Gentile equal stand,
Without a murmuring word;
And the whole race of Adam own
Their guilt before the Lord.

3 Jesus, how glorious is thy grace;
When in thy name we trust,
Our faith receives a righteousness
That makes the sinner just.

Text Information
First Line: Vain are the hopes the sons of men
Author: Isaac Watts
Publication Date: 1886
Topic: The Sinner: Christ the Way of Life
Tune Information
Name: MONSON
Composer: S. R. Brown
Meter: C. M.
Key: A Major
Notes: Alternate tunes: #395, 446, or 669.
